Output ffeb6bb7d9e5ef9fd793d69bd3736da3c4712346cf23f01d0faccad104db41e0:136

value
574290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56abdf32612ab039e6cf71f3ee827e86bfb94339 OP_EQUAL
address
39bHvubBfQMc4cvqrwfKLCczA1HtAXnVyW
transaction
ffeb6bb7d9e5ef9fd793d69bd3736da3c4712346cf23f01d0faccad104db41e0
spent
true